Entrar
Construa seu site

Desenvolvimento web personalizado: O que você precisa saber para iniciantes

Um plano de ação para iniciantes em desenvolvimento web personalizado em 2025 - escolhas de stack, desempenho de UX, segurança, LGPD, CI/CD e uma construção rápida de chat Wegic em 7 etapas.

Construir Site Gratuitamente
300.000+
sites gerados
please Refresh
"Custom" está em um espectro. Em uma extremidade, templates ou construtores de sites oferecem layouts prontos, componentes e extensibilidade limitada - rápido, mas limitado pela ferramenta. No meio, o semi-custom adiciona seus estilos, componentes e pequena integração de API em um framework ou CMS confiável. Na extremidade oposta, o custom total significa que você possui a arquitetura do frontend, serviços do backend, modelos de dados e integrações. Use desenvolvimento web customizado desenvolvimento web quando fluxos únicos, garantias de desempenho ou profundidade de integração afetam significativamente os resultados.
Otimize para quatro resultados: tempo até o primeiro valor (lançar rapidamente, aprender rápido), manutenibilidade (convenções simples, propriedade clara), custo total de propriedade (hospedagem, licenças, tempo de desenvolvedor) e risco (segurança, disponibilidade, dependência de fornecedor). A mistura certa de serviços de desenvolvimento web customizado equilibra esses fatores; prefira escolhas comprovadas e simples até que evidências digam o contrário. Deixe o contexto, não as tendências, guiar as escolhas.
Suba a escada "Suficiente → Custom" de forma deliberada. Comece com um site mínimo e credível e o instrumente. Adicione um diferenciador por vez: uma regra de checkout personalizada, uma sincronização de dados, um painel especializado. Mantenha o raio de impacto pequeno e tenha caminhos de rollback prontos. Quando você provou o impacto, aprimore testes e CI, expanda a área de superfície. Isso ajuda as equipes a evitar sobredesenvolvimento, enquanto obtém a precisão que os serviços de design web customizado entregam.

Um mapa de decisão com 5 perguntas (escolha sua arquitetura)

Comece aqui antes de tocar uma linha de código. Este mapa curto ajuda você a escolher uma abordagem que se encaixe nos seus objetivos, habilidades e restrições - especialmente se você for novo no desenvolvimento web customizado.

P1 - Conteúdo pesado ou aplicativo pesado?

Se o seu site for principalmente páginas de marketing, blogs ou documentos, priorize a saída estática rápida com algumas ilhas interativas. Se você estiver construindo painéis de controle, fluxos de trabalho multiusuário ou recursos em tempo real, apoiar-se no renderização no servidor e APIs com estado. Esta distinção guia tudo, desde roteamento até padrões de busca de dados.

P2 - Páginas críticas para SEO estão no escopo?

Quando o SEO é importante, prefira páginas renderizadas no servidor ou pré-renderizadas: SSR para rotas dinâmicas, SSG para conteúdo estável, ISR para conteúdo "quase estático" com atualizações frequentes. Frameworks modernos como Next.js fornecem orientação clara para SSR/SSG/ISR e como combiná-los por rota. Se você estiver experimentando React Server Components (RSC), certifique-se de que seu framework os suporte de ponta a ponta para obter TTFB rápido e streaming.

P3 - Usuários globais ou necessidades de baixa latência?

Se seus usuários estiverem espalhados ao redor do mundo ou você for sensível a interações subsegundárias, empurre a lógica para a borda e forneça ativos estáticos por meio de um CDN global. Plataformas como Cloudflare Workers e a Rede de Borda da Vercel executam código perto dos usuários para reduzir o tempo de ida e volta e melhorar a responsividade.

P4 - O que sua equipe pode realmente entregar?

Seja honesto sobre suas habilidades. Se sua equipe conhece bem JS/TS, escolha um framework que fale essa linguagem e adie "benefícios extras" (ex: GraphQL, microsserviços) até que haja um retorno claro. Menos partes móveis significa ciclos de feedback mais rápidos e onboarding mais simples.

P5 - Há restrições de conformidade (PII, consentimento, residência)?

Se você coleta dados pessoais, incorpore minimização de dados, registro de consentimento e localidade de armazenamento. Trate proteção de dados por design e por padrão (Artigo 25 do RGPD) como um requisito de produto desde a primeira semana - não como um adicional tardio.

1. Fundações do frontend (o conjunto mínimo)


Estabeleça essenciais e mantenha-os simples: HTML semântico para estrutura, CSS moderno (Flexbox/Grid) para layout e TypeScript para segurança. Siga os fundamentos do WCAG (contraste, estados de foco, landmarks) para ampliar seu público e evitar rework.
Os modos de renderização importam: entenda o renderização no lado do cliente (CSR) para visões totalmente interativas, renderização no lado do servidor (SSR) para páginas SEO dinâmicas, geração de site estático (SSG) para conteúdo estável e regeneração estática incremental (ISR) para páginas atualizadas com frequência, mas cacheáveis. O Next.js adiciona React Server Components por padrão no App Router, permitindo que você busque e renderize no servidor e stream para o cliente - use-os onde reduzam o tamanho do pacote e a água de dados.
Se você trabalha com um fornecedor externo, espere que ele articule essas comparações - não apenas escolha uma stack. Bojos serviços de design web customizado documentarão quais rotas usam qual estratégia de renderização e por quê, depois provarão a escolha com Web Vitals e deltas de conversão ao longo do tempo.

2. Opções de backend que você pode realmente entregar


Você não precisa de um backend complicado para começar. Combine três primitivas e você pode cobrir a maioria dos casos:
  • (1) funções sem servidor para APIs e webhooks,
  • (2) funções de borda para lógica sensível à latência (geolocalização, roteamento A/B, filtragem de bots),
  • (3) tarefas agendadas para tarefas recorrentes (e-mails de resumo, limpezas).
As principais plataformas implantam funções globalmente e lidam com roteamento e cache por você; adote a fixação regional somente se a residência de dados ou consistência exigirem.
Adicione essenciais de forma incremental: autenticação de sessão ou token, armazenamento de arquivos, e-mail transacional e pagamentos. Recorra primeiro ao REST; adicione GraphQL somente quando múltiplos clientes (web + mobile + parceiros) realmente se beneficiarem de um esquema tipado e componível.
Um parceiro atencioso que oferece serviços de desenvolvimento web personalizados projetará limites claros (ex.: contratos /api/v1), manterá segredos no KMS da plataforma e configurará alertas antes do lançamento para que falhas sejam visíveis.

3. Camada de conteúdo: headless vs. monolítico


Suas páginas de marketing e documentos mudarão mais frequentemente do que sua lógica de aplicativo. É por isso que um CMS headless é a opção padrão forte: ele separa o backend de autoria da camada de apresentação, para que as equipes de conteúdo possam iterar sem reimplantações, e você pode reutilizar o mesmo conteúdo em canais (site, app, e-mail). Modele os tipos de conteúdo como superfícies de produto (ex.: CaseStudy, Feature, FAQ) e os atribua a proprietários claros. A introdução do Contentful explica o modelo desacoplado e por que ele acelera o lançamento enquanto reduz o acoplamento.
Se você começar com um monolítico (CMS embutido no framework), mantenha um caminho direto para headless mais tarde: evite markup codificado diretamente no texto rico, mantenha imagens em um CDN com variantes responsivas e mantenha slugs/canônicos estáveis desde o início.

4. Camada de dados: escolha um banco de dados amigável a serverless


Para projetos novos, plataformas baseadas em Postgres (ex.: Supabase) e plataformas MySQL/Vitess (ex.: PlanetScale) são as escolhas comuns para serverless. O Postgres oferece um conjunto rico de funcionalidades SQL e ecossistema; o Vitess traz padrões de escalabilidade horizontal com alterações de esquema não bloqueantes e fluxos baseados em branches. As comparações do Taloflow resumem as trade-offs e o encaixe típico de cada uma.
Independentemente da escolha, planeje pooling de conexões, migrações e scripts de inicialização desde o início, para que os ambientes sejam reproduzíveis. Evite sharding prematuro; recorra primeiro a réplicas de leitura e cache. (Taloflow)

5. Desempenho & UX: não negociáveis em 2025


Trate desempenho como qualidade do produto. Estabeleça um orçamento para LCP, CLS e INP e o impeça no CI com execuções do PageSpeed/Lighthouse. Otimize imagens (tamanhos responsivos, formatos modernos) e políticas de cache antes de buscar otimizações micro.
Até março de 2024, Interaction to Next Paint (INP) substituiu FID como o Core Web Vital de responsividade. Foque em eliminar tarefas longas, dividir trabalho e manter manipuladores de evento leves. Isso é onde o renderização no servidor e streaming muitas vezes brilham, pois o navegador tem menos JavaScript para analisar antes da primeira interação.
No desenvolvimento web personalizado, pequenas vitórias se acumulam: envie divisão de código por rota, pré-carregue links visíveis e envie scripts não críticos atrás de requestIdleCallback. Para serviços de design web personalizado, insista em deltas mensuráveis (ex.: “otimização de imagem reduziu LCP p75 de 3,2s → 1,9s”). Relacione esses pontos às métricas de conversão ou lead para que o desempenho continue financiado.

6. Segurança e privacidade por design (higiene do primeiro dia)


Segurança não é uma fase; é uma lista de verificação que você executa a cada sprint. Comece com os 10 principais riscos da OWASP e mapeie cada risco para um controle: validação de entrada e codificação de saída para injeção, tratamento robusto de sessão para autenticação, rotação de segredos para configurações sensíveis, SCA para higiene de dependência e privilégio mínimo em seus recursos em nuvem. Incorpore esses pontos em modelos para que toda nova rota ou função herde boas práticas por padrão.
Em seguida, adicione privacidade. O Artigo 25 do GDPR exige proteção de dados por design e por padrão. Coloque minimização de dados, limitação de propósito e janelas de retenção em seus requisitos; solicite apenas o que você precisa, armazene-o onde ele deve residir e faça a exclusão automática.
As orientações da Comissão Europeia mais o próprio texto legal são as duas páginas que sua equipe deve favoritar — e revisitar em cada início de recurso. Um provedor maduro de serviços de desenvolvimento web personalizado também adicionará um diagrama de fluxo de dados e um registro de processamento para que auditorias não sejam uma emergência.

7. CI/CD, testes e observabilidade (lançar com segurança)


Use fluxos baseados em Git com implantações de pré-visualização para cada pull request — equipes de produto e conteúdo tomam melhores decisões quando podem clicar em um URL real. Mantenha a configuração de ambiente em um só lugar, com segredos no KMS da plataforma. Defina um plano de reversão (builds imutáveis, histórico de implantação e reverter com um clique).
Teste onde o pagamento é feito: testes unitários para utilitários puros, testes de integração para rotas de API e acesso a dados, e algumas

8. SEO e descobribilidade (sem os mitos)


Bom SEO é principalmente uma boa arquitetura de informação. Faça as rotas acessíveis e estáveis, defina metadados por página (título, descrição, Open Graph), adicione dados estruturados via JSON-LD (ex.: Article, FAQPage, LocalBusiness), e publique um mapa do site e um robots.txt. Use tags canônicas para duplicatas e um gráfico de links internos limpo para que os crawlers entendam a hierarquia.
Por fim, monitore os Core Web Vitals ao longo do tempo e correlacione as melhorias com cliques e conversões; responsividade (INP), estabilidade (CLS) e pintura contendo conteúdo (LCP) fazem parte da história de descobribilidade agora, não um pós-requisito.

9. Custo e escopo (como iniciantes evitam excessos)

Pense em fases e limites. MVP é onde você comprova valor: uma base credível com alguns diferenciais e análises reais. V1 é onde você reforça as bordas: autenticação melhorada, melhores documentações, acessibilidade e observabilidade. V2 é onde você experimenta: flags de recursos, personalização, novos canais.
Monitore o uso de nuvem e terceiros desde o primeiro dia; limite gastos com orçamentos e alertas, e mantenha o olho no
Se você contratar ajuda, peça um memorando de escopo que ligue entregas a resultados (orçamentos de desempenho, listas de verificação de SEO, metas de análise). Faça os fornecedores explicarem seu
Em um mercado cheio de serviços de desenvolvimento web personalizado, as propostas vencedoras são aquelas que mostram seu trabalho - escolhas de arquitetura mapeadas para suas restrições, controles de segurança e privacidade mapeados para regulamentações, e planos de descida se o tráfego aumentar ou os orçamentos diminuírem.
Wegic: construa um site em chat (base rápida antes de ir para personalizado)

Por que começar com Wegic


Wegic coloca você ao vivo esta semana, não "depois que a pilha estiver perfeita." Ele lida com roteamento, metadados, acessibilidade e Core Web Vitals por padrão, então você aprende em um site funcional - não em um repositório em branco. Wegic é a solução perfeita para todos os problemas técnicos mencionados acima, é uma equipe de site de IA que impulsiona seu crescimento.

O que vem de fábrica

1. Estrutura de página limpa (Home/Serviços/Preços/Depoimentos/Sobre/Contato)

2. Prompts de schema (LocalBusiness, FAQ), variantes multilíngues e layouts responsivos
3. Embutimentos (vídeo, calendário, formulários), domínios personalizados e ganchos de análise (GA4/GSC)
Guia mini de 7 etapas (10-30 min)

1. Abra um chat com Wegic; descreva seu negócio, público-alvo e objetivo principal (ligações, reservas, leads).

2. Aprova o esquema do site proposto (Home, Serviços, Preços, Depoimentos, Sobre, Contato).
3. Escreva junto o hero e o conteúdo dos serviços no chat; confirme um layout responsivo.
4. Adicione SEO local: bloco NAP + mapa; ative JSON-LD (ex.: LocalBusiness/FAQ) por meio de prompts.
5. Crie ações: botão de ligação/WhatsApp fixo mais um formulário de lead (ou embute Typeform/Google Forms).
6. Conecte GA4 e Google Search Console; defina um objetivo simples de conversão.
7. Publique no seu domínio personalizado; marque um lembrete mensal de "iterar e medir".
Quando expandir com código

Use o Wegic como um hub estável e produtor de receita enquanto você prototipa fluxos únicos ao lado dele.

Assim que um recurso provar seu valor - digamos, um fluxo de reserva personalizado ou uma integração com parceiros - extraia-o com desenvolvimento web personalizado e o coloque atrás de um link limpo ou embute, mantendo o restante do site funcionando.
Como isso reduz o risco do seu plano de desenvolvimento

Você decompõe o risco: mensagens e captação de leads funcionam no Wegic; recursos experimentais vivem em módulos pequenos e trocáveis. Se uma aposta falhar, reverta rapidamente sem derrubar todo o site. Se funcionar, aprimore testes e CI, depois o integre à sua arquitetura de longo prazo.

Onde especialistas se conectam

Quando o polimento da marca se torna a alavancagem, contrate serviços de design web personalizado para aprimorar tipografia, movimento e estados de componentes diretamente na base do seu Wegic.

Quando o polimento da marca se torna a alavancagem, contrate serviços de design web personalizado para aprimorar tipografia, movimento e estados de componentes diretamente na base do seu Wegic.
Quando integrações, sincronizações de dados ou aprimoramento de segurança estão em andamento, traga serviços de desenvolvimento web personalizado para implementar APIs, tarefas em segundo plano e observabilidade, sem interromper as atividades de crescimento no seu site ativo.
Envie agora, aprenda com o tráfego real e invista em personalização exatamente onde move a agulha. Wegic torna a base fácil e seus futuros upgrades deliberados.

Conclusão

Envie inteligentemente, não pesado. Use o mapa de decisão para escolher camadas de renderização, dados e conteúdo que correspondam aos seus objetivos, lance uma base Wegic e mantenha um loop apertado sobre desempenho, segurança, privacidade e SEO. Com este plano de ação, você saberá quando o desenvolvimento web personalizado realmente cria ganhos mensuráveis e quando uma abordagem mais simples protege tempo, orçamento e manutenibilidade.
Escale de forma deliberada: comece no Wegic para uma presença credível, depois adicione serviços de desenvolvimento web personalizado para fluxos de trabalho únicos e integrações e serviços de design web personalizado para polimento da marca e profundidade de UX. Meça cada mudança contra conversões e Core Web Vitals, mantenha caminhos de CI/CD e rollback prontos e invista apenas onde os dados provam que move o negócio.


Escrito por

Kimmy

Publicado em

13 de abr. de 2026

Compartilhar artigo

Páginas da web em um minuto, alimentadas pela Wegic!

Com a Wegic, transforme suas necessidades em sites impressionantes e funcionais com IA avançada

Teste grátis com a Wegic, construa seu site com um clique!
Que tipo de site você deseja criar?